WebThere are several iron-rich vegan foods other than those mentioned above such as bagels, tempeh, lima beans, prune juice, almonds, kale, sunflower seeds, etc. Fortunately, some of the vegetarian foods with iron such as broccoli and bok choy, which are high in iron, are also high in Vitamin C so the iron in these foods is very well absorbed.
